bling Bling It On... Gold has become dearer in the most literal sense. With the deep diving SENSEX, gold prices on the rise, gold is much more expensive, but that doesn’t seem to stop people from buying more and more gold. More particularly with the shaadi season, the party scene on the rise and the festive season in full swing, the bling is back in style. Apart from the purchase of gold, even junk jewellery in shades of gold, bronze and copper have made a huge come back. They are the best to accessorize to give the total glam effects for a perfect evening out and the best part is it goes with all shades and prints. This is where the solid black and absolutely plain black clothes accompanied with bling win the race this party season. But the bling is not restricted to accessories alone. Even clothes in hues of copper, bronze and gold steal the show; be it Indian, western, casual, funky or classy. Another lesser known fact about gold. Did you know or have you ever noticed how the color of yellow gold varies with the maker. For example, the shade of gold by a Marathi jeweler is very different from gold from Punjabi or Bengali jewellery shops. I have first hand experience at this, I wear a number of rings from different places and all have a different shade of yellow!
